Position Purpose

The Manager of Clinical Engineering is responsible for planning and managing the activities of Clinical Engineering Technicians, monitoring their work, and taking corrective actions when necessary.

The Responsibilities of the position are divided into two major categories: the management of Clinical Engineering operations; and the management of Clinical Engineering personnel. The Manager of Clinical Engineering is also expected to have the skills and understanding needed to perform strategic, business, and change management in addition to maintaining a highly engaged team of employees. The manager will also collaborate closely with clinical engineering technician supporting Renown Medical Group and other Renown non-acute clinical areas.

 

 

 

Nature and Scope

Operations Management:

· Oversee activities related to providing services (e.g., scheduled, and unscheduled work, project management, customer satisfaction).

· Coordinate activities of service providers and vendors concerned with installation or service of medical equipment.

· Review financial statements, activity reports, and other performance data to measure productivity and goal achievement and to determine areas needing cost reduction and program improvement.

· Provide input in the development of Departmental and/or team policies and procedures, goals, and objectives.

· Manage day-to-day departmental activities to ensure compliance with policies and procedures, goals, and objectives (e.g., prepare work schedule, assign specific duties).

· Determine departmental and/or staffing requirements.

· Ensure compliance with regulatory and accreditation requirements as applicable (e.g., TJC,ANSI, AAMI, NFPA, OSHA, CAP, AABB, CMS, FDA, FCC, HIPAA, DNV, AOA, ACR, IAC, IEC, NRC, DOH, NEC, CLIA, COLA, MQSA).

· Report departmental operations performance to other departments or committees in accordance with the Medical Equipment Management Plan (e.g., environment of care, patient safety, risk management, benchmarking).

· Participate in departmental meetings and communications.

· Ensure resources are available to complete departmental team activities (e.g., tools, test equipment, supplies, technical information, and training).

· Meet with department heads, managers, supervisors, vendors, and others to solicit cooperation and resolve problems.

· Collaborate with other stakeholders (e.g., IT, nursing, vendors) to manage device integration.

· Collaborate with other departments on utility maintenance and interruption (e.g., network, telecom, electrical, plumbing, mechanical systems, change management, downtime procedures).

· Support a complete, accurate and reliable medical equipment by ensuring Clinical Engineering staff follow all applicable data integrity policies/procedures/standards. Ensure competency of Clinical Engineering department staff and outside service vendors.

Employee Management:

· Recommend compensation, promotion, and career path of Clinical Engineering departmental staff.

· Perform personnel management duties (e.g., staffing, conflict management, disciplinary procedures, and performance development plan).

· Ensure department and/or team practices are following state and federal labor laws.

· Participate in the requirement, selection, retention, and termination of employees.

· Conduct performance evaluations of Clinical Engineering department staff.

Risk Management:

· Evaluate key risks associated with the use of medical equipment ( e.g., patient safety, operations, finance, emergency preparedness).

· Assure integrity of data collection, storage, and security associated with healthcare technology (e.g., HIPAA, EKG management, EMR).

· Recommend processes, procedures, or policies to control or reduce risk.

· Participate in incident investigations. Produce reports that outline findings, explain risk positions, or recommend changes (e.g., SMDA, sentinel event alerts).

· Manage recalls, hazards, and safety advisories related to healthcare technology.

Education & Training:

· Evaluate the effectiveness of training programs.

· Analyze training needs based on cost, operations, requirements, competency, customer requirements, resources, etc.

· Oversee ongoing technical training and personal development classes for staff members.

· Conduct orientation sessions and on-the-job training for staff.

· Assure availability of training manuals (e.g., service manuals, operator manuals, training media, and other educational materials).

· Collaborate with clinical departments on medical equipment related training (e.g., MRI and radiation safety, equipment use, use-error trending).

· Collaborate with non-clinical departments on healthcare technology training (e.g., infection prevention, environmental services, and supply chain).

Financial Management:

· Participate in financial planning, budgeting, and procurement activities for the Clinical Engineering department (e.g., capital planning, technology planning, reporting, billing, payroll, and budgeting).

· Assure compliance with organizational policies and procedures.

· Analyze the financial details of past, present, and expected operations to identify development opportunities and areas where improvement is needed.

· Authorize requests for disbursements in accordance with company policies and procedures.

· Review sourcing options for parts, service, training, and test equipment/tools.
